The Tutor's Code of Conduct

Be on Time
Being on time demonstrates...
- Respect for yourself, the Student, and the tutoring relationship.
- Professionalism.
- Respect for the work to be done in tutoring.
- The expectation that the Student will be equally punctual.
If a Tutor needs to miss a prearranged session or is going to be late, the Tutor should telephone
the
Student and offer to reschedule.
